The Buffalo Bills still have the overlooked Keon Coleman on their roster as the team has its sights on the 2026 NFL draft.

Coleman, Buffalo's top selection at the 2024 NFL draft, is largely overshadowed by DJ Moore. In a deal with the Chicago Bears, the Bills landed Moore via trade this offseason and brings a skill set that Buffalo's offense has lacked in recent years and had hoped to get from Coleman.

All things considered, a receiver could still be a top target for the Bills at the upcoming draft. General manager Brandon Beane said it himself.

However, former Bills wideout and fan favorite Stevie Johnson says not so fast.

Via Spectrum News, Johnson explained why he remains "really high" on Coleman's potential. Johnson discussed his relationship with Coleman leads him to that conclusion as well.
